Fairbanks Court Assisted Living Center, located at 7810 Trentway in Houston, TX, underwent a low-risk inspection on November 13, 2025, with a score of 90. This inspection identified two minor violations concerning the substitution of pasteurized shell eggs and the manual sanitization of equipment. Fairbanks Court Assisted Living Center has a historical pattern of mostly low-risk inspections across its four recorded evaluations.

Violations — Nov 13, 2025 Inspection
Special requirements. eggs. in a food establishment that serves a highly susceptible population, pasteurized shell eggs / pasteurized liquid, frozen or dry eggs / egg products not substituted for shell eggs in recipes in which more than one egg is broken and the eggs are combined. this part [02] does not apply if the raw eggs are combined immediately before cooking for one consumer serving at a single meal, cooked as specified under section 20-21.04(c)(01)a of this code, and served immediately, such as for an omelet, souffle, or scrambled eggs / the raw eggs are combined as an ingredient immediately before baking and the egg mixture is thoroughly cooked to a ready to eat form such as in a cake / muffins / bread. this part [02] does not apply if the preparation of the raw eggs is conducted under a haccp plan. (corrected on site)
20-21.01(b)(04)b[02]
Manual sanitizing. equipment and utensils not sanitized in the third compartment in a sanitizing solution that is maintained clean according to one of the methods specified in items (01) through (06) of section 20-21.12(e). (corrected on site)
20-21.12(d)(04)
